Troy Baseball Travels to Face Appalachian State
4/2/2015 3:34:00 PM | Baseball
TROY, Alabama – The Troy University baseball team travels to Boone, N.C., for a three-game Sun Belt Conference series against Appalachian State. The series is set to begin Friday at 5 p.m. (CT). Saturday's game is set for 1 p.m. and Sunday's finale is slated for noon.
Live audio and stats for all three games can be found on TroyTrojans.com; AppStateTV.com will stream live video. WTBF 94.7 FM will carry the radio broadcast.
The Trojans (15-15, 4-5 Sun Belt) are coming off a 9-3 midweek defeat to Alabama State. Troy carried a 3-2 lead into the ninth before the Hornets scored seven runs in the final frame to take the game.
Trevin Hall leads the team with a .375 batting average, fifth best in the Sun Belt Conference. Clay Holcomb continues pace the league with 13 stolen bases while Friday's starter Grant Bennett is tops in the conference with 47 strikeouts.
Bennett (5-1, 2.20) tossed seven innings against Alabama A&M in his last start. He allowed one run on four hits while fanning seven.
Lucas Brown (2-0, 1.15) is scheduled to take the mound on Saturday; he enters the weekend with the second-lowest ERA in the conference. Brown has allowed just two earned runs in his last 35 innings of work and walked just nine batter while striking out 24 over that span.
Freshman Corey Childress (2-3, 4.03) is Sunday's probable; he has surrendered just two runs in his last two outings.
Appalachian State (9-21, 2-10) snapped a six-game losing streak by winning both of its midweek games. The Mountaineers topped High Point, 8-3, on Tuesday before out-slugging North Carolina A&T, 12-10, on Wednesday.
Michael Pierson is batting .340 on the season and leads the club with 22 RBIs. Dillon Dobson is tied for the Sun Belt Conference lead with eight home runs while starter Taylor Thurber (3-5) is third in the league with a 1.78 ERA.
Friday's game will mark the first ever meeting between the schools.
